High Side. 110°. 50-55 psi. 335-345 psi. 105°. 50-55 psi.Jul 16, 2021 · This screenshot of the Ref Tools app shows the vapor line pressure of R410A at saturation at 39°F. Notice how the slider has been set to DEW point (inside the orange box). Before we even hook up our gauges/probes, we know the system operating pressures should be within +/- 10 PSI of: Liquid Pressure: 356.5 PSIG. Vapor Pressure: 116.1 PSIG

When operated at a 35 degC ambient temperature, the suction pressure of an Air-Conditioner with R410A refrigerants ranges from 115 to 125 Psig. At these operating conditions, the discharge pressure is around 400 Psig. R-410A operates at 50 to 70% higher pressures than the R-22. There are a multitude of things that can cause pressures to be high or low depending on the situation.*Red Italics Indicate Inches of Mercury Below Atmospheric Pressure Saturation Pressure-Temperature Data for R410A (psig)* bonnie and clyde pools An R-22 evaporator running at 40F saturation temperature will have a corresponding pressure of 68.5 psig. Should the suction pressure drop below 57 psig, the coil temperature will drop below 32F causing moisture in the air to freeze on it (see Figure 4) causing no end of trouble. Question: how does the system stay at 70 psi (July 8, 2016) Matthew said:First and foremost, R-410A’s higher vapor pressures mean that careful attention must be paid to the design pressure rating of handling and storage equipment, including recovery and storage cylinders. For R-410A, a working pressure capability of at least 400 psi is recommended (this includes recovery cylinders).Standard DO T recovery cylinders ... gunmagwarehouse promo code AboveAir Technologies utilizes R-410A refrigerant in its units.
